Filtering stones from bioethanol is a complex process aimed at achieving an extremely pure liquid, which is of great importance for various industrial applications. Within the production of bioethanol, the removal of solid particles and sediments plays a crucial role in ensuring a consistent and stable quality. By using advanced mechanical filters, all impurities are carefully separated, so that the purity of the ethanol is significantly increased.
This filtering process takes place in several controlled phases, in which first the coarse particles are removed and then a finer filtration is applied. The result is a bioethanol product that not only meets today’s market standards, but also forms a solid basis for further applications in, for example, the chemical and pharmaceutical industries.
